Types of Products For Window Repairs

Window Sealant and Caulk

Used to seal gaps and cracks around window frames, preventing air and water infiltration.

Weatherstripping

Materials that improve insulation by sealing the edges of windows to reduce drafts.

Replacement Glass Panes

Pre-cut or custom-cut glass for replacing broken or cracked window panes.

Window Lock and Hardware

Replacement locks, handles, and hinges to restore window functionality and security.

Window Frame Repair Kits

Products designed to repair rotted or damaged wooden or vinyl window frames.

Putty and Glazing Compounds

Materials used to secure glass panes and seal edges for a clean, finished look.

Sash Cord and Spring Replacement

Components for repairing or replacing sash cords and springs in older window models.

Magnetic Window Insulation Kits

Removable kits that add an extra layer of insulation to windows during colder months.

Plastic Window Film

A cost-effective solution for reducing drafts and improving insulation temporarily.

Window Cleaning and Maintenance Products

Specialized cleaners and tools to keep windows clear and in good condition after repairs.

Venting and Repair Screens

Replacement screens for damaged or torn window screens to keep pests out.

Locking Bar and Security Devices

Additional hardware to enhance window security after repairs.

Insulating Foam Sealant

Expanding foam used to fill larger gaps around window frames for insulation.

Temporary Window Repair Tape

Adhesive tapes suitable for quick fixes on cracked or broken glass.

Squeegees and Glass Cleaners

Tools for cleaning glass surfaces after repairs to ensure clarity and shine.

Rubber Gaskets and Seals

Replacement gaskets that help prevent leaks and improve sealing around windows.

Key Buying Considerations

  • Identify the specific issue with the window, such as leaks, cracks, or hardware failure.
  • Determine whether a temporary or permanent repair solution is needed.
  • Check the compatibility of repair products with your window type (wood, vinyl, aluminum).
  • Consider the size and extent of damage to select appropriate repair materials.
  • Evaluate the ease of application and whether DIY installation is feasible.
  • Review product drying or curing times to plan repairs accordingly.
  • Assess the durability and longevity of the repair products for long-term effectiveness.
  • Ensure the repair products are suitable for the local climate conditions in Pompano Beach, FL.
  • Look for products that provide a good seal to prevent drafts and water intrusion.
  • Consider safety features, especially when handling glass or chemical sealants.
  • Check for compatibility with existing window hardware if replacements are needed.
  • Review customer feedback and ratings for insights into product performance.
  • Evaluate the cost-effectiveness of various repair options.
  • Determine if additional tools or accessories are required for the repair process.
  • Ensure that the repair products are suitable for interior or exterior application as needed.
